Policy for Dependencies

Martin Klapetek martin.klapetek at gmail.com
Wed Oct 14 17:31:47 UTC 2015


On Wed, Oct 14, 2015 at 1:27 PM, Boudewijn Rempt <boud at valdyas.org> wrote:

> On Wed, 14 Oct 2015, Martin Klapetek wrote:
>
> Fwiw, KNotification+Phonon is used for KDialog sounds if
>> frameworkintegration
>> is present (iirc). So in theory, it should play a sound in Krita/Kate if
>> you eg. close
>> the window with unsaved content. If that adds anything to your app, I
>> can't say.
>>
>>
>> ^That's supposed to be KMessageBox, not KDialog, sorry.
>>
>
> Well, no, nothing materially useful, sorry. If all messageboxes on
> Windows or OSX would beep, then Krita's message boxes should beep,
> much as I feel that computers shoulds be seen, not heard, but then,
> that would be the responsibility of Qt, as the cross-platform layer.
> It should be part of QMessageBox, not be added through an optional
> extra library.


But then it makes me wonder if you actually need KNotifications altogether.
I'm not aware of anyone actually testing KNotificaitons on win/mac and I
personally wouldn't guarantee it works at all on !linux.

Same for Kate - do you actually need KNotifications at all on win/mac?
If not, it would be better to just drop that dep from Kate/Krita/whatever
than split KNotifications package which isn't used anyway.

Cheers
-- 
Martin Klapetek | KDE Developer
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-frameworks-devel/attachments/20151014/efe4e018/attachment.html>


More information about the Kde-frameworks-devel mailing list